发明名称 Process for forming 312 phase materials and process for sintering the same
摘要 A process is provided for forming a material comprising an M3X1Z2 phase comprising the steps of: (a) providing a mixture of (i) at least one transition metal species, (ii) at least one co-metal species selected from the group consisting of aluminum species, germanium species and silicon species, and (iii) at least one non-metal species selected from the group consisting of boron species, carbon species and nitrogen species; (b) heating said mixture to a temperature of about 1000° C. to about 1800° C., in an atmosphere within a substantially enclosed heating zone, for a time sufficient to form said M3X1Z2 phase; wherein the atmosphere has an O2 partial pressure of no greater than about 1x10-6 atm. The process provides a substantially single phase material comprising very little MZx-phase. A process for preparing a dense, substantially single-phase M3X1Z2 phase workpiece includes providing a highly-pure M3X1Z2-phase powder pre-form and sintering said pre-form at a temperature of about 1000° C. to about 1800° C., in an atmosphere within a substantially enclosed heating zone, for a time sufficient to form a dense, substantially single-phase, M3X1Z2-phase workpiece; wherein the atmosphere has an O2 partial pressure of no greater than about 1x10-6 atm.
